Tordoff tops morning session of Season Launch test

Sam Tordoff topped the timesheets in the morning session at the Kwik Fit British Touring Car Championship’s official Season Launch Test Day at Brands Hatch, with the brand new BMW 3 Series’ of Andrew Jordan and Colin Turkington in close company.

The hours spent today around the Indy Circuit mark the first collective outing for the 2019 BTCC field, and, as always with testing, lap times should be taken with a pinch of salt as teams work through demanding, varying programmes. Set-up, and bedding in new drivers and machinery is often the priority, with over 1000 tours completed between the 30-strong capacity field.

Tordoff made the switch to Cobra Sport AmD AutoAid/RCIB Insurance over the off-season, and the squad’s newly-acquired Honda Civic Type R (FK2) set the early benchmark, staying top of the pile come the chequered flag. As an indicator, his time sits just a hundredth from Tom Ingram’s 2016 lap record.

West Surrey Racing took the covers off its new trio of BMW 330i M Sports on Tuesday morning, after a breathless winter spent putting the freshly-minted cars together in BTCC trim. Encouragingly for the BMW factory stable, all three of its drivers resided in the top ten, with Jordan and Turkington 0.076s and 0.120s shy of Tordoff’s benchmark respectively and Oliphant rounding in eighth spot.

Stephen Jelley returns to Team Parker Racing for a third consecutive season and is hopeful that having the same engineers around him once again will yield positive results. He popped up fourth in the BMW 125i M Sport.

The sister AmD Civic of Rory Butcher placed fifth, marking a good start for Shaun Hollamby’s stable, while Halfords Yuasa Racing’s BTCC legend, Matt Neal, rounded out the top six.
